Safety Precautions When Using an Impact Wrench for Lug Nut Removal
When using an impact wrench for lug nut removal, it’s essential to follow safety precautions to avoid injury or damage to the vehicle. One of the most important safety precautions is to ensure that the vehicle is securely supported by jack stands and that the parking brake is engaged. This will prevent the vehicle from rolling or falling off the jack stands while you are removing the lug nuts.
Another safety precaution is to wear protective gear such as safety glasses and gloves. This will protect you from debris and other hazards that may be present when removing the lug nuts. Additionally, ensure that the impact wrench is properly maintained and that the battery is fully charged before use.
When removing the lug nuts, ensure that the impact wrench is set to the correct torque output and that the socket is securely attached to the lug nut. Apply gentle and consistent pressure to the impact wrench, and avoid using excessive force or speed. This will help prevent damage to the wheel or brake system and reduce the risk of injury.

Power Source
The power source of an impact wrench is one of the most important factors to consider. There are two main types of power sources: electric and pneumatic. Electric impact wrenches are powered by a battery or an electric motor, while pneumatic impact wrenches are powered by compressed air. Electric impact wrenches are more convenient and portable, while pneumatic impact wrenches are more powerful and often used in professional settings. When choosing an impact wrench, consider the type of work you will be doing and the level of power you need.
The power source of an impact wrench can also affect its weight and size. Electric impact wrenches are often lighter and more compact, making them easier to maneuver in tight spaces. Pneumatic impact wrenches, on the other hand, can be heavier and larger due to the need for an air compressor. Consider the space you will be working in and the weight you are comfortable with when choosing an impact wrench. Additionally, think about the cost of the power source, as electric impact wrenches may require batteries or a charger, while pneumatic impact wrenches require an air compressor.

What is an impact wrench and how does it work?
An impact wrench is a power tool used to apply a high amount of torque to loosen or tighten bolts and nuts, particularly lug nuts on vehicles. It works by using a combination of electrical or air power to generate a rotational force, which is then amplified by a series of gears and a hammering mechanism. This allows the impact wrench to produce a significant amount of torque, making it ideal for loosening stubborn or over-torqued lug nuts.
The impact wrench’s hammering mechanism is what sets it apart from other power tools, such as drills or drivers. As the tool rotates, the hammering mechanism strikes the output shaft, producing a high-torque impulse that helps to break free stuck or rusted lug nuts. This makes it an essential tool for any serious mechanic or DIY enthusiast, as it can save time and effort when working with stubborn fasteners. What are the key features to consider when buying an impact wrench?
When buying an impact wrench,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important factors is the tool’s torque rating, which is measured in foot-pounds (ft-lbs) or Newton-meters (Nm). A higher torque rating generally means that the tool is more powerful and can loosen tighter lug nuts. Another important feature is the tool’s speed, which is measured in revolutions per minute (RPM). A faster speed can make the tool more efficient and easier to use, but may also reduce its torque output.
Other key features to consider include the tool’s weight and balance, as well as its ergonomics and comfort. A tool that is well-balanced and comfortable to hold can reduce user fatigue and make it easier to use for extended periods. Additionally, features such as variable speed control, a built-in LED light, and a durable construction can also be important considerations.
